| Shelley
Slams Beccles - July 5th
Tim Shelley (pictured
opposite) smashed 176 as Hethersett beat Beccles to
return to the top of Division One of the Norfolk League.
Tim and skipper Matt Ellis put on a record third wicket
partnership of 281 to take the score from a precarious
3-2 to 284-3. Hethersett finished on 309-4 which proved
t be far too good for their Waveney Valley opponents |

Re-arranged
Date
The
re-arranged Under-16s 20-20 tournament will take place on Sunday 13th July
with an 11.30 a.m start. Four teams - Garboldisham, Great Ellingham, Rocklands and
Hethersett and Tas Valley - will be taking part. There will be two games in the morning one on each pitch, then a break for
lunch. In the afternoon the winners from the morning will be playing on the main pitch and the 3rd and 4th play off
will be on the second pitch. After the games there will be a short presentation with trophies for the winners and runners up plus best batsman and best bowler
awards. The BBQ will be fired up and the bar will be open. Tea, coffee and snacks will be available all day.
Race
Night Date
The
club will be holding its first ever race night at the end of the season on Saturday 6th
September. The event will be held at Tas in a marquee and there will be food and of course the bar will be open. All the proceeds from this event will help to pay for
the club's new electronic scoreboard.
